Myers Industries delivered a strong fourth quarter with net income increasing 163.7% year-over-year despite flat net sales. The company successfully achieved its $20 million annualized cost reduction goal and saw significant margin expansion in its Material Handling segment, driven by its Focused Transformation program and improved product mix.
Net income per diluted share improved 173% to $0.30 compared to $0.11 in the prior year quarter.
Achieved the commitment to reduce annualized costs by $20 million, primarily within SG&A expenses.
Material Handling segment adjusted EBITDA margin expanded by 290 basis points to 25.6%.
Free cash flow for the full year reached $67.2 million, representing a 23% increase over 2024.
The company enters 2026 with momentum, focusing on core businesses and the divestiture of Myers Tire Supply. Outlook varies by end market with strong growth expected in Infrastructure.
